What Are IP Ratings and Why Do They Matter?

IP ratings—short for Ingress Protection—are standardized indicators of how well a device is sealed against solids and liquids. Issued under the IEC 60529 standard, these ratings are made up of two digits:

  • The first digit refers to protection against solids (like dust or debris)
  • The second digit refers to protection against moisture (like rain or water spray)

Let’s break down the two most relevant ratings for outdoor traffic signs:

  • IP65: Dust tight and protected against water jets
  • IP67: Dust tight and can withstand immersion in water up to 1 meter deep for 30 minutes

When IP67 Becomes Necessary

While IP65 is excellent for most conditions, IP67 is crucial in more demanding environments. Areas prone to flooding, snow melt, or close proximity to bodies of water require extra waterproofing. Imagine outdoor traffic signs installed in a mountain pass or near a saltwater coastline—here, IP67 isn’t an upgrade; it’s a necessity.

Use Cases for IP67:

  • Coastal roads exposed to saltwater spray
  • Flood-prone areas or storm surge zones
  • Signage in tunnels or underground parking structures

In OEM manufacturing, upgrading to IP67 may include better gaskets, waterproof connectors, and reinforced housing—all of which increase product lifespan and reliability.

Material Matters: Building Better All Road and Traffic Signs

Ingress protection works hand-in-hand with material selection. To ensure IP65/IP67 performance, signs are often made from:

  • Powder-coated aluminum for corrosion resistance
  • Polycarbonate lenses for impact durability
  • Silicone seals and gaskets for waterproofing

LED Integration and Electronics Protection

Modern outdoor traffic signs often include LED displays, flashing signals, or solar panels. These features add visibility but also introduce vulnerability if not properly sealed.

IP-rated enclosures protect these electronics from rain, snow, and power washing. Signs with solar panels benefit from IP67 ratings as panels and battery units are often exposed to direct environmental elements.

Packaging, Delivery, and Installation Best Practices

Even the best IP rating can be compromised by poor handling or bad installation.

To protect the integrity of outdoor traffic signs:

  • OEMs should seal units at the factory with tested enclosures
  • Use weatherproof shipping packaging with impact protection
  • Train installation crews to maintain gasket seals and avoid over-tightening fasteners
